About The Role

Black & White Engineering (B&W) is a leading MEP design consultancy founded in the UAE in 2007 and became an independent company in 2014. We are now a global consultancy with offices in Europe, Middle East, Asia, and Australia. Our engineering expertise covers all sectors of the construction industry, delivering pragmatic design solutions that are spatially and operationally efficient. We are recruiting a Design Manager for our UK offices to lead project, financial, QA/QC, and technical management of multi‑disciplinary projects.

Responsibilities

  • Contribute to the development and growth of the company by identifying new opportunities and potential areas for growth, and also maintaining and developing existing client relationships.
  • Lead, mentor, and manage the multi‑disciplinary design team to ensure successful preparation and delivery of project and business goals.
  • Develop, manage, monitor, and maintain project requirements, processes, records, and reports.
  • Manage, report, and review project timelines, costs, program, quality, and performance.
  • Manage risk and performance monitoring, identifying and addressing performance issues.
  • Collaborate with the design team and manage multiple workstreams to ensure quality and timely operation delivery for clients.
  • Act as the lead project design manager and liaise with the client and external design team as necessary for successful project delivery.
  • Manage client stakeholder relationships across the projects.
  • Identify and manage changes to design scope and scheduling in accordance with the change control process, maintaining planning and cost control including design fee changes.
  • Manage, monitor, and take responsibility for the profit and loss.
  • Coordinate monthly financial reports, both internal management accounts and external applications for payment.
  • Negotiate positive outcomes, resource planning, and motivation for virtual design teams working in multiple time zones.

Qualifications

  • Relevant degree in engineering, or equivalent qualification or sufficient suitable experience.
  • Extensive experience in project management within MEP engineering, managing project deliverables and costs.
  • Strong client, contractor, partner, and supplier relationship management skills.
  • Thorough understanding of the end‑to‑end design process.
  • Understanding of design processes and MEP engineering, with data centre experience.
  • Sound knowledge at the senior engineer level, managing multi‑disciplinary teams.
  • Desirable experience in data centre projects, or other critical engineering facilities.
  • Experience of complementary specialisms such as architecture, structures, civils, security, and permits.
  • Associate or student member of an appropriate professional body, such as MCIBSE, MIET, IMechE.
  • Achieved or working towards Chartered Engineer status.
  • Client‑focused with exceptional relationship management experience.
  • Results‑oriented individual with strong problem‑solving, technical realisation, and reporting skills.
  • Excellent interpersonal communication and presentation skills, both verbal and written.
  • Computer literacy which includes Microsoft Projects, records management programme software, PageTurn, and Microsoft Office.
  • Sound knowledge of current health and safety issues and legislation.
